SPINACH-PESTO SPIRAL CHICKEN

The homemade pesto sets this main dish apart from the rest. Elegant enough for a special dinner but simple enough to a quiet evening at home, you can make this anytime. -Amy Blom, Marietta, Georgia

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 1h

Yield 12 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 12



Spinach-Pesto Spiral Chicken image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375°. Pound chicken breasts with a meat mallet to 1/4-in. thickness., In a food processor, combine spinach, basil, garlic, oil, cheese, walnuts and broth. Cover and process until blended. Stir in tomatoes, artichoke hearts, 1/4 teaspoon salt and 1/8 teaspoon pepper. Spread over chicken. Starting at a short side, roll up and secure with toothpicks. , Place in two greased 11x7-in. baking dishes, seam side down. Sprinkle with remaining salt and pepper. Bake 40-45 minutes or until a thermometer reads 170°. Discard toothpicks before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 256 calories, Fat 14g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 103mg cholesterol, Sodium 233mg sodium, Carbohydrate 2g carbohydrate (0 s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 30g protein.

12 boneless skinless chicken thighs (about 3 pounds)
2 cups fresh baby spinach
1 cup packed basil leaves
6 garlic cloves
2 teaspoons olive oil
2 tablespoons grated Parmesan cheese
2 tablespoons chopped walnuts
2 tablespoons reduced-sodium chicken broth
1/2 cup chopped oil-packed sun-dried tomatoes
1/3 cup chopped water-packed artichoke hearts, rinsed and drained
1/2 teaspoon salt, divided
1/4 teaspoon pepper, divided

GRILLED CHICKEN WITH SPINACH AND PINE NUT PESTO

Provided by Giada De Laurentiis

Categories     main-dish

Time 23m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8



Grilled Chicken with Spinach and Pine Nut Pesto image

Steps:

  • Heat a grill pan on medium high heat. Lightly oil the grill pan. Sprinkle the chicken with salt and pepper. Grill the chicken until cooked through, about 5 minutes per side.
  • Combine the spinach, pine nuts, lemon juice, and lemon peel in a processor. Lightly pulse. With the machine running, gradually add 1/3 cup of the oil, blending until the mixture is creamy. Add salt and pulse. Put half of the pesto into ice cube trays and store in the freezer for future use.
  • Transfer the rest of the spinach mixture to a medium bowl. Stir in the Parmesan. Season the pesto with salt and pepper, to taste.
  • Spread the pesto over each piece of chicken and serve.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 419, Fat 32 grams, SaturatedFat 5 grams, Cholesterol 93 milligrams, Sodium 262 milligrams, Carbohydrate 3 grams, Fiber 1 grams, Protein 31 grams, Sugar 1 grams

2 boneless chicken breasts
2 cups lightly packed baby spinach leaves (about 2 ounces)
1/4 cup pine nuts, toasted
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1 to 2 teaspoons grated lemon peel
1/3 cup plus 2 teaspoons olive oil
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/3 cup freshly grated Parmesan

PESTO STUFFED CHICKEN ROLLS

From 'The Kosher Palette' - You can use the pesto recipe provided (it makes 2 cups worth) or any pesto you prefer. This dish is a snap to prepare when you have pesto already on hand. Serve as a main dish or as an appetizer - it looks really pretty and tastes even better!

Provided by Kishka

Categories     Chicken

Time 1h35m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 15



Pesto Stuffed Chicken Rolls image

Steps:

  • To make pesto: Process basil, pine nuts, garlic and a few tablespoons of olive oil in the container of a food processor fitted with a knife blade.
  • With processor running, pour salt, pepper and remaining oil through the food chute until a thin paste forms.
  • Add parmesan cheese, if using, pulsing until blended.
  • To make chicken rolls: Combine margarine/butter, pesto and bell pepper, stirring until smooth.
  • Sprinkle each flattened chicken breast with salt and pepper. Spread 2 tablespoons of pesto mixture across each breast, roll up lengthwise and secure with a toothpick.
  • Combine cornflake crumbs and paprika in a shallow bowl.
  • Dredge chicken rolls in the crumb mixture and place in a baking dish coated with Pam.
  • Cover and refrigerate at least 1 hour.
  • Preheat oven to 350, remove chicken from refrigerator and bring to room temperature.
  • Bake, uncovered, for 35 minutes.
  • Remove from the oven and let stand for 10 minutes.
  • Remove toothpicks and slice into 1/2 inch pieces. Serve warm.

2 cups fresh basil leaves
1/2 cup pine nuts
4 garlic cloves
1 cup olive oil, divided
1 cup grated parmesan cheese (optional)
salt
pepper
6 boneless skinless chicken breasts, pounded flat
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on fresh ground pepper
3 tablespoons margarine or 3 tablespoons butter, softened
1/4 cup pesto sauce
1/2 cup minced red bell pepper
1/4 cup crushed corn flakes
1/2 teaspoon paprika

SPINACH PESTO CHICKEN BREASTS

I came up with this while trying to get my husband to eat more veggies.

Provided by DRAGONNKITTEN

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Chicken     Chicken Breast Recipes

Time 55m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 4



Spinach Pesto Chicken Breasts image

Steps:

  • Preheat an o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
  • Mix the spinach and pesto together in a bowl; spread half the mixture into the bottom of a glass baking dish. Place the chicken breasts onto the spinach mixture; top with the rest of the mixture. Cover the dish with aluminum foil.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until the chicken is no longer pink in the center and the juices run clear, about 30 minutes. Uncover and sprinkle the Parmesan cheese. Return to the oven and bake until the cheese has begun to melt and brown, about 15 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 179.2 calories, Carbohydrate 1.3 g, Cholesterol 69.3 mg, Fat 7.1 g, Fiber 0.6 g, Protein 26.5 g, SaturatedFat 2.2 g, Sodium 168.8 mg, Sugar 0.1 g

1 ½ cups finely chopped fresh spinach
2 tablespoons basil pesto, or to taste
4 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
2 tablespoons grated Parmesan cheese

SPINACH CHICKEN ROLL-UPS

"This recipe is one that I have adapted over time," says Chris Duncan of Ellensburg, Washington. "It dresses up very well for company or special dinners yet is great for every night, too. The chicken breasts can be prepared and refrigerated until baking time if needed," she notes.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 50m

Yield 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10



Spinach Chicken Roll-Ups image

Steps:

  • Flatten chicken to 1/4-in. thickness; layer with spinach and cheese. Roll up and secure with toothpicks. In a shallow microwave-safe bowl, melt 1 tablespoon butter. Place bread crumbs in another bowl. Dip chicken in butter, then roll in crumbs. , Place seam side down in an 8-in. square baking dish coated with cooking spray. Bake, uncovered, at 375° for 30-35 minutes or until chicken juices run clear. , In a small saucepan, melt remaining butter. Stir in the flour, salt and pepper until smooth. Gradually add broth and milk.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 1-2 minutes or until thickened. Discard toothpicks from roll-ups; serve with sauce.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 360 calories, Fat 14g fat (7g saturated fat), Cholesterol 126mg cholesterol, Sodium 679mg sodium, Carbohydrate 15g carbohydrate (3g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 43g protein. Diabetic Exchanges

2 boneless skinless chicken breast halves (6 ounces each)
1/2 cup fresh baby spinach, chopped
1/4 cup shredded part-skim mozzarella cheese
2 tablespoons butter, divided
1/4 cup seasoned bread crumbs
1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
1/8 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on pepper
1/4 cup chicken broth
1/4 cup milk

PESTO CHEESY CHICKEN ROLLS

This is a very simple yet exciting dish your family will love. It's something different from your average chicken recipe.

Provided by CHOMPY

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     European     Italian

Time 1h5m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 4



Pesto Cheesy Chicken Rolls image

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Spray a baking dish with cooking spray.
  • Spread 2 to 3 tablespoons of the pesto sauce onto each flattened chicken breast. Place one slice of cheese over the pesto. Roll up tightly, and secure with toothpicks. Place in a lightly greased baking dish.
  • Bake uncovered for 45 to 50 minutes in the preheated oven, until chicken is nicely browned and juices run clear.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 585.3 calories, Carbohydrate 5.6 g, Cholesterol 123.5 mg, Fat 40.3 g, Fiber 1.8 g, Protein 49.5 g, SaturatedFat 14.2 g, Sodium 886.1 mg, Sugar 0.6 g

4 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ves - pounded to 1/4 inch thickness
1 cup prepared basil pesto
4 thick slices mozzarella cheese
cooking spray

PESTO CHICKEN TURNOVERS

When it comes to food, I'm all about anything in a pocket-pita bread, bierocks, empanadas and more. These Italian-inspired turnovers are great for dinner and even better the next day. For smaller ones, use a single crescent roll with a level tablespoon of filling. -Greg Munoz, Sacramento, California

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 5



Pesto Chicken Turnovers image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375°. Unroll both tubes of crescent dough and cut each into 4 rectangles., In a large bowl, combine spinach, chicken, cheese and pesto; spoon 3/4 cup in the center of 4 of the rectangles. Top with remaining rectangles; pinch seams to seal. Place on greased baking sheets; cut 3 slits in top of each turnover. Bake 18-22 minutes or until golden brown. Freeze option: Freeze cooled turnovers in an airtight freezer container. To use, reheat turnovers on a greased baking sheet in a preheated 375° oven until heated through.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 579 calories, Fat 26g fat (10g saturated fat), Cholesterol 54mg cholesterol, Sodium 1275mg sodium, Carbohydrate 57g carbohydrate (11g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 33g protein.

2 tubes (8 ounces each) refrigerated seamless crescent dough sheets
1 package (10 ounces) frozen chopped spinach, thawed and squeezed dry
1 package (9 ounces) ready-to-use grilled Italian chicken strips
1 cup shredded part-skim mozzarella cheese
3 tablespoons prepared pesto

SPINACH PESTO CHICKEN ROLLS

I have been making this for years. It can be served as a main dish or appetizer. Kids and adults devour it and it is so easy. Serve with garlic bread and salad or slice each breast and serve as an appetizer.

Provided by MRN

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Chicken     Chicken Breast Recipes

Time 36m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 14



Spinach Pesto Chicken Rolls image

Steps:

  • Place frozen chopped spinach in microwave-safe bowl with water. Cook in microwave until hot, 6 to 7 minutes; cool until easily handled. Squeeze spinach to extract liquid. Combine spinach, Parmesan cheese, olive oil, parsley, garlic, basil, 1/4 teaspoon salt, and pepper in the bowl of a food processor; puree until smooth.
  • Place each chicken breast between 2 pieces of plastic wrap; pound each breast using a meat mallet until flattened. Remove plastic wrap; sprinkle breasts with salt and pepper. Spread spinach mixture on each breast, top with Monterey Jack cheese strips, roll chicken, and secure with toothpicks. Dip each chicken roll in melted butter; coat thoroughly with bread crumbs. Place chicken rolls side by side in an 8-inch microwave-safe baking dish with seam-side down. Cover dish with plastic wrap, leaving 1/2 inch of one side uncovered to vent steam.
  • Cook chicken rolls in microwave until juices run clear and chicken is firm to the touch, 10 to 12 minutes.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 165 degrees F (74 degrees C).

Nutrition Facts : Calories 685.1 calories, Carbohydrate 10.2 g, Cholesterol 132.1 mg, Fat 54.5 g, Fiber 2.9 g, Protein 39.8 g, SaturatedFat 19.6 g, Sodium 866.5 mg, Sugar 1.2 g

1 (10 ounce) package frozen chopped spinach
1 tablespoon water
⅔ cup grated Parmesan cheese
½ cup olive oil
⅓ cup chopped fresh parsley
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 tablespoon basil
¼ teaspoon salt, or more to taste
ground black pepper to taste
4 skinless, boneless chicken breasts
salt and ground black pepper to taste
4 slices Monterey Jack cheese, cut into strips
¼ cup melted butter
¼ cup seasoned bread crumbs
